PEOPLE v. RUCKER

Docket No. 3960.

197 Cal.App.2d 18 (1961)

17 Cal. Rptr. 98

THE PEOPLE, Plaintiff and Respondent, v. JESSIE D. RUCKER, Defendant and Appellant.

Court of Appeals of California, First District, Division Two.

November 15, 1961.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Joseph A. Giordano, under appointment by the District Court of Appeal, for Defendant and Appellant.

Stanley Mosk, Attorney General, John S. McInerny and Derald E. Granberg, Deputy Attorneys General, for Plaintiff and Respondent.


KAUFMAN, P.J.

Defendant appeals from a judgment rendered on a jury verdict finding him guilty of possession of heroin in violation of section 11500 of the Health and Safety Code.
